Artist Holli Conger has asked me to help judge her fabulous annual pumpkin decorating contest this year. Entries are being posted starting today! The contest is open to everyone of all ages and experience.

The contest is simple: Take any pumpkin, gather a bunch of junk, then stick it on your pumpkin in any decorative fashion you can think of. The concept is inspired by Holli’s found object style of illustration. Check out some of her great work at junkadoodles.com.

The entries will be divided into two categories, “big kids” and “little kids”. A winner and runner-up will be chosen from each. You have the entire month of October to junk your pumpkin.
